91. Beryl & Michael Knight, Quay Court Antiques. Photo: Stuart Littlewood/Pentax MX/Ektachrome Elite 200
Beryl, a chartered physiotherapist, took over Mrs Berry's antique shop at No.7 The Quay in 1972 and moved the business to No.3 The Quay the following year. In 1977 she bought No.4 from Commander Wheeler. In 1990 the business moved to the renovated barns in Quay Court and No. 4 was let as tearooms. Beryl achieved transient fame in 1998 when she appeared as a model in Vogue in a feature on 'older beauty'. Michael was an occupational psychologist working for the Ministry of Defence, and joined Beryl in the antiques business when he retired in 1985. He and Beryl specialise in pottery, porcelain, pictures and prints. Michael is writing a book on the "Painters of Huntingdonshire".
